韶关营销型网站建设怎么查网站有没有做推广
2026/4/18 12:20:36 网站建设 项目流程
韶关营销型网站建设,怎么查网站有没有做推广,app订制,成都网站seo推广1. 简介#xff1a;为什么使用 Gemini CLI#xff1f;Gemini CLI (google/gemini-cli) 是 Google 推出的开源命令行 AI 代理。它不仅是一个聊天机器人#xff0c;更是一个能通过终端理解你项目上下文、读取文件甚至执行任务的开发助手。主要特点#xff1a;上下文感知…1. 简介为什么使用 Gemini CLIGemini CLI (google/gemini-cli) 是 Google 推出的开源命令行 AI 代理。它不仅是一个聊天机器人更是一个能通过终端理解你项目上下文、读取文件甚至执行任务的开发助手。主要特点上下文感知可以直接读取本地文件如main.py。管道支持可以将其他命令的输出如git diff直接传给 Gemini。多模态支持理解代码、文本甚至某些版本中的图片。2. 安装 (Installation)Gemini CLI 基于 Node.js 构建因此需要先确环境中有 Node.js。前置要求Node.js: 版本需 v18.0.0 或更高 (建议 v20)。操作系统: Windows, macOS, 或 Linux。安装命令打开终端Terminal / PowerShell / CMD运行以下命令进行全局安装npm install -g google/gemini-cli如果你不想全局安装也可以使用npx临时运行npx google/gemini-cli3. 初始化与认证 (Authentication)安装完成后第一次运行会引导你进行设置。启动 CLI在终端输入gemini选择认证方式CLI 会提示你选择认证方法通常有以下几种Login with Google (推荐个人用户)会自动打开浏览器弹窗使用你的 Google 账号登录。优势免费额度通常每天 1000 次请求每分钟 60 次。Gemini API Key如果你有 Google AI Studio 的 API Key。设置方法你也可以通过环境变量设置export GEMINI_API_KEY你的key。Vertex AI企业级用户使用。4. 基础使用 (Basic Usage)认证成功后你会进入一个交互式对话界面REPL。交互模式直接输入问题即可 帮我写一个 Python 脚本来抓取网页标题单次命令模式 (Non-interactive)如果你不想进入对话模式只想快速问一个问题可以使用-p参数gemini -p 解释一下什么是 REST API管道操作 (Piping) (最强功能)你可以将终端命令的输出直接“喂”给 Gemini。场景 1解释 Git 变更git diff | gemini -p 帮我生成这些代码变更的 Commit Message场景 2分析日志错误cat error.log | gemini -p 分析这个日志里的主要错误原因5. 常用命令与技巧 (Commands Tips)在 Gemini CLI 的交互模式中即输入gemini进入后你可以使用以/开头的特殊命令命令解释用法示例/help显示帮助信息/help/clear清除当前对话上下文和屏幕/clear/model切换使用的 Gemini 模型版本/model(然后选择如 gemini-1.5-pro)/exit退出 CLI/exit或CtrlC/settings打开设置菜单修改主题、配置等/settings上下文引用技巧 ()这是 Gemini CLI 最核心的技巧。你可以通过符号将文件内容直接作为 Context 发送给 AI。分析代码文件 帮我优化 server.js 的代码结构Gemini 会自动读取server.js的内容并基于此回答。多文件关联 package.json 和 Dockerfile 之间有什么版本冲突吗6. 高级配置项目级上下文 (GEMINI.md)如果你希望 Gemini 在进入某个项目文件夹时自动知道这个项目的背景比如“这是一个 React 项目使用 TypeScript风格要求严格”你可以创建一个GEMINI.md文件。在项目根目录新建文件GEMINI.md。在里面写下提示词Prompt例如# 项目上下文 这是一个电商后台管理系统。 - 前端Vue 3 Vite - 语言TypeScript - 只有在这一行明确要求时才生成测试代码。当你在这个目录下运行gemini时它会自动加载这个文件的内容作为系统提示词 (System Prompt)。7. 常见问题排查权限报错 (EACCES)如果在 Linux/macOS 上安装失败可能需要 sudosudo npm install -g google/gemini-cliNode 版本过低如果报错提示 SyntaxError 或版本不支持请使用nvm升级 Node.jsnvm install 20 nvm use 20希望这篇教程能帮你快速上手你可以现在就打开终端输入gemini试试看。Gemini CLI 常用命令速查表1. 终端命令行参数 (Shell Arguments)这些命令直接在你的系统终端Terminal/PowerShell中执行。命令/参数简写功能描述示例gemini-启动交互模式。进入持续对话的 REPL 界面。gemini--prompt text-p单次提问模式。不进入交互界面直接输出答案并退出。gemini -p 如何在 Python 中读取 JSON?--version-v查看当前安装的 Gemini CLI 版本。gemini --version--help-h显示 CLI 的帮助文档和所有可用参数。gemini --help\|(管道符)-标准输入流 (Stdin)。将前一个命令的输出作为 Gemini 的上下文。cat log.txt \| gemini -p 分析错误2. 交互模式指令 (REPL Commands)这些命令仅在进入gemini交互界面后使用输入时通常有自动补全。指令功能描述使用场景/help显示交互模式下的帮助菜单。忘记有哪些指令时使用。/clear清除上下文。清空当前的对话历史开始一个新的话题但保持程序运行。当你想切换话题且不想让之前的对话干扰新问题时。/model切换模型。在可用的 Gemini 模型之间切换 (如gemini-1.5-provsgemini-1.5-flash)。需要更强的推理能力(Pro)或更快的速度(Flash)时切换。/settings打开配置菜单。可以修改主题、字体大小或重新进行认证设置。调整界面外观或重置账户。/exit退出程序。关闭 Gemini CLI。结束使用 (也可以按CtrlC两次)。3. 上下文与特殊语法 (Context Syntax)在交互模式或-p参数中均可使用的特殊技巧。语法符号名称功能描述示例文件名文件引用读取本地文件的内容并将其作为 Prompt 的一部分发送给 AI。解释一下 main.py 的逻辑GEMINI.md项目上下文(自动加载)如果当前目录下存在此文件CLI 会自动将其内容作为系统提示词(System Prompt)。在项目根目录创建文件定义代码规范。 组合使用示例场景让 AI 帮你写 Git Commit 信息git diff | gemini -p 根据这些变更生成一个简洁的 commit message场景基于特定文件提问gemini -p 请为 package.json 文件添加 eslint 依赖

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询